Meet the author
Pete Hamill was a legendary journalist, novelist, and editor whose career spanning over five decades made him one of New York City's most iconic voices. Born to Irish immigrants in Brooklyn, he developed a deep understanding of the city's streets, its people, and their struggles from a young age. This intimate connection to the working-class heart of New York provided the raw, authentic material that shaped his powerful storytelling and informed the gritty realism found in his work like Dirty Laundry.
